I purchased the B&K AVR 507 Receiver, and have mated it with the Paradigm Studio Reference 100 v3s, along with the matching ADP 470 v3 surrounds and CC 470 v3 center channel. In conjunction wtih the above, I am using the HSU TN-1220 sub, powered by HSU's 500 watt subamp. The system is in a rather large room, approximately 22 x 17 x 10, which opens onto a large dining, bar and kitchen area.

Frankly, I have been quite impressed with the sound, both from a power/volume, instrumental clarity and imaging perspective. I have had several close audiophile friends over to listen, and they too have indicated that were extremely pleased with what they heard.

I had extensively auditioned the Paradigms, and was pretty happy with the Studio Reference Series V 2 speakers, until I heard the V 3s. That changed my mind immediately. I have only read reviews on how nice the new Signature Series are, but have not yet listended. If they are as good as I have read, they should be superb. But on to my decision process on the B&K AVR 507....

I listened to the B&K receiver extensively prior to purchase, and directly compared it against the B&K separates and the Yamaha RX-Z1 and Denon 5803 receivers, over 4 different leading speaker systems. (I settled upon the Sonus Faber Grand Piano's for my listening tests, as they sounded the most "natural" to me.) I found that the B&K separates were not discernable from the B&K receiver until the volume control was turned up past about +6 or 8 db - at which point the volume was so loud that I was being run out of the room. I then compared against the Yamaha and Denon, and found the sound of the B&K to be more open, and less compressed or colored than either the Yamaha and Denon. I had a bias towards the Yamaha, but was so impressed with the sound of the B&K, especially for the money, that it became my receiver of choice. I have also listened to other brands, but did not have the opportunity to engage them in AB testing with the B&K.

In short, I strongly recommend the match you are considering. I am very pleased with my subwoofer arrangement, and invite you to investigate that aspect as well. Dr. Hsu responded to my e-mails and provided advice. I am quite happy with that product, as well.
